Transaction d575ae90bacf0ce6282687d3cea897983fcaa80697b888b9bf106bd605cfbc87
1 Input
1 Output
-
d575ae90bacf0ce6282687d3cea897983fcaa80697b888b9bf106bd605cfbc87:0
- value
- 2457446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57e41520f6075bf13ed56ee1ca7f5bf7562e655b OP_EQUAL
- address
- 39hjwghc494Ua2RnHqJqftQNvVa6dv1hwS